Skillogy
GraphRAG-based skill router for Claude Code. Routes every prompt through a Neo4j knowledge graph of your
SKILL.mdfiles so the right skill triggers based on intent — not on whether your wording happens to match a description.
Install
/plugin marketplace add PurpleCHOIms/Skillogy
/plugin install skillogy@skillogyPrerequisites: Node.js ≥ 20 and Docker (for the Neo4j container).
Everything else is automatic — the SessionStart hook starts Neo4j and
indexes ~/.claude/skills + project .claude/skills in the background.
Until indexing finishes, the hook gracefully passes through with a one-time
status message.
Benchmark
29 testbed skills, 29 natural-language queries, same claude --print. Only
variable: whether Skillogy's UserPromptSubmit hook is active. Detection
criterion: Claude Code emits the correct Skill({skill: "..."}) tool call
within 60 s.
| Model | Native | With Skillogy | Improvement | |---|---|---|---| | Claude Haiku 4.5 | 20.7 % | 62.1 % | +41.4 pp | | Claude Sonnet 4.6 | 48.3 % | 100.0 % | +51.7 pp | | Claude Opus 4.7 | 69.0 % | 96.6 % | +27.6 pp |
Hook p95 latency < 10 s. Numbers are from the original Python implementation
under legacy-python/bench/; the TypeScript port preserves the routing
pipeline byte-for-byte.
